WASHINGTON, D.C. – May 10, 2019 – GrayRobinson’s government affairs and lobbying group released its weekly federal lobbying newsletter, The Golden Apple, reporting on the most recent issues, individuals, and discourse deemed fairest in Washington. This week the five approved bills by the House Financial Services are discussed, along with the Senate Banking Committee hearing on privacy rights and data collection, and the bill requiring the Secretary of the Treasury to collect and report on data about the opportunity zone tax incentives.
